Green spelt patty

Spread the love

Ingredients for 4 servings:

  • 100 g green spelt, crushed
  • 25 g sunflower seeds
  • 50 g oat flakes
  • 1 garlic clove(s)
  • 2 tsp vegetable stock powder, yeast-free
  • n. B. water
  • 1 shallot(s)
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1 tsp curry powder
  • 1 tbsp tomato paste, seasoned
  • some flour
  • n. B. Oil for frying

Instructions

Working time approx. 10 minutes; Rest time approx. 30 minutes; Cooking/baking time approx. 20 minutes; Total time approx. 1 hour

vegan patty for burgers etc.

Place the green spelt, sunflower seeds, and oats in a saucepan with the chopped garlic clove and vegetable stock. Add enough water to just cover. Bring to a boil, remove from the heat, and let it swell for about 10 minutes. Meanwhile, chop the shallot and add it to the green spelt along with the spices and tomato paste. The mixture should be very sticky after mixing. Add about 1-2 tablespoons of flour to firm up the mixture a bit and let it stand for about 20 minutes. Heat a little oil in a pan. Shape each ball, about 1 tablespoon at a time, into balls and place them in the pan. Flatten with a spatula and fry for about 10 minutes on each side.
